This airticle is aboot the veelage, no the castle Castle Kennedy.

Castle Kennedy is a smaw veelage 3 mile east o Stranrawer in the historical coonty o Wigtounshire in Dumfries an Gallowa, Scotland. It is on the A75 road an within the ceevil pairish o Inch. The veelage is til the sooth o the Lochinch Castle estate that includes the ruins o the 17t century Castle Kennedy (castle), as weel as the Castle Kennedy Gairdens that is appen til the public.

Afore the Reformation the twa lochs within the Lochinch estate, Black Loch and White Loch, wis thegither kent as Loch Crindil. A smaw island in the White Loch wis the site o a kirk[1] that micht hae gien the pairish its name: "the Inch", fae the Gaelic: innis, meanin "island".

Castle Kennedy wis built in 1607 as a big hoose bi John Kennedy, 5t Yerl o Cassilis, on the site o an aulder castle. It wis acquire't in 1677 bi John Dalrymple, 1st Yerl o Stair, thou the hoose burnt doun in 1716. John Dalrymple, 2t Yerl o Stair reteent the ruin as a focal pynt for new formal gairdens laid oot in the 1730s. In the 1860s the 9t an 10t Yerls built Lochinch Castle on the estate, ina "Franco-Scottish" style, an pairtial sortit the 18t century gairdesn that hid fawen intae ruination.[2] The estate remeens the haudin o the Yerl o Stair, an Castle Kennedy Gairdens is appen til the public. Sortin o the gairdens conteenas. Acause o the Gulf Stream an that the sea is nearby on baith sides, the gairdens breuks a myld climate that allous the growin o a range o rhododendrons an ither plants no aften seen in Scotland.[3]

Castle Kennedy hid a railwey station on the Portpatrick and Wigtownshire Joint Railway that appent in 1861 an closed in 1965. The station biggin is noo a hoose, and the closest station is at Stranrawer.[4] Durin Warld War II an airfield wis biggit til the east o the veelage, it operatit fae 1941 tae 1945, and the rinweys remeens in place.[5] The veelage his its ain primary schuil, wi a roll o 43 scholarts.[6]
